ZIP code 46779 covers 91.8 square miles in Pleasant Lake, Steuben County, Indiana (a standard USPS delivery area), with a modest 2,166 residents on file, a density of 24 people per square mile, in the Indiana/Indianapolis time zone.
ZIP 46779 lands in the middle-income range, with a median household income of $86,000 (17% above the Indiana average), while per-capita income is $33,253. Local economic indicators show a 6.3% poverty rate alongside 17.5% unemployment. Housing costs here run $171,000 for a typical home value (12% below the state average), with rent averaging - a month; 98.5% of homes are owner-occupied.
Educational attainment sits below the national norm: 15.5%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 45.3, and the average commute is 23 minutes. Home values in ZIP 46779 have decreased 1.4% over the past year (2024). Since 2000, this ZIP has seen +143% cumulative appreciation.
| Year | Annual Change | HPI Index |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| +8.2% | 172 |
| 2021 | +8.9% | 188 |
| 2022 | +6.1% | 199 |
| 2023 | +24.1% | 247 |
| 2024 | -1.4% | 243 |
Source: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index, All-Transactions, Five-Digit ZIP Codes (Developmental Index). Index base = 100 in year 2000. Data through 2024. ZIP codes with few transactions may show missing values.

Census Bureau data shows 30 business establishments in ZIP 46779, employing approximately 114 people with a combined annual payroll of $5,425,000.
